Japanese critical commentary

While moe could have been reduced so you can isolated and you will contradictory use in academia, a few Japanese philosophers, Honda Touru and Azuma Hiroki, provide compelling paradigms. [xii] Talking about both men and their discourse centers on men otaku, however, I will argue from their store a more standard principle, used later about papers in order to fujoshi structures away from attention.

He says one to emails one motivate moe bring something to trust in not in the self, that makes the new thinking you are able to, that letters hence feel a significant service particularly relatives or a romantic spouse (Honda 2005: 59, 81, 151). The necessity of Honda’s argument is the pretense one to within the Japan today fulfillment as a person becoming can just only be discovered into the your very own head because the reaction to dream characters. Since the Honda notices it, ‘love capitalism’ (renai shihon shugi) benefits relationships to simply a small number of with money and you can culturally discussed appearance. Moe is actually a good ‘pure love’ (junai) unconnected with the system out of relationship and you may love predicated on consumptive practices. It doesn’t matter in the event the Honda try overlooking brand new decidedly capitalist aspects of moe media and you will character merchandising; new salient part try their view you to definitely a romance having a great mediated profile otherwise thing representations from it is superior to an enthusiastic social dating. The other way around, brand new moe guy are feminized (shoujoka), instance taking good care of infantile moe letters such a father or mother otherwise indulging an interest in adorable some thing. Moe allows dudes to stop undertaking socially approved masculinity and pamper womanliness, and that is really relaxing (iyasareru). Honda sees within the opportunity of a balanced gender term; moe dudes can be burn that have masculine energy and you can bud that have women feelings. When you’re Honda are unabashedly and you can drastically not in favor of traditional society, [xiii] multiple mass media outlets within the The japanese come together their story that have account you to new ongoing recession provides compromised steady employment and you may enraged the brand new ‘stratification away from romance’ (renai kakusa); what number of eligible marriage lovers with high paycheck shrinks, therefore the gap between the individuals additionally the ineligible people increases actually large. [xiv] The new moe man is simply very conventional in the rejecting everyday otherwise paid down sex and you will suggesting imaginary parece having favorite emails such as for example ore no yome (my personal fiance) or nounai tsuma (fictional partner). Inside the awakening his creativity, the fresh new ‘moe man’ (moeru otoko) is also stay away from the fresh boundaries regarding manliness (datsu dansei-sei) predicated on efficiency about like field

When you’re recognizing the newest conservative nature of otaku sexuality, Azuma tries to account for brand new schizophrenic exposure off perversion when you look at the brand new moe picture. Having Azuma, otaku try postmodern victims which have several personalities engendered from the the environment and eager mass media practices (Azuma 2009). Attracting toward postmodern theorists Jean-Francois Lyotard and Jean Baudrillard, Azuma argues moe should be each other sheer and you will depraved as there is not any grand story connecting minutes of enjoyment constantly reproduced because simulacra. Otaku ‘learn the practice of way of life rather than hooking up the significantly psychological connection with a work (a little story) to a worldview (a grand story). Credit away from psychoanalysis, I name which schism dissociative’ (Azuma 2009: 84). Azuma uses the new exemplory case of matchmaking simulator game, [xvi] in which an effective player’s possibilities determine the outcomes of relationship which have characters of the contrary sex. The gamer activates a moe character given that a sheer are and their one to true love, and then imagines depraved sexual connections with the same reputation otherwise philanders along with other letters. Feeling moe for everyone letters throughout activities, this new story hooking up letters or minutes over the years are de–emphasized. In reality, exactly as narratives was de–highlighted to target emails, the focus can be after that move regarding characters so you can constituent pieces one motivate moe, or ‘moe elements’ (moe youso). New further from the stable, complete entire, more abstract the thing away from attract and you can defuse the latest impulse becomes. ‘Since they [otaku] was indeed young people, they’d become confronted with numerous otaku sexual expressions: will ultimately, they were trained to feel sexually started because of the deciding on graphics from girls, cat ears, and you will maid outfits’ (Azuma 2009: 89). Some tips about what Azuma means because the ‘the database,’ some construction and you may identity situations, emails and you will items that establish moe. Narratives and you will letters try deconstructed i.e., emptied Kliknite za informacije out of breadth and taken out of context and you will rearticulated from inside the multiple means of the consumers looking for moe.
